Remove the new line or: > int ret; > ret = asus_wmi_get_devstate_simple(asus, ASUS_WMI_DEVID_SCREENPAD_POWER); Don't do: int func() { int ret = func(); if (ret < 0) return ret; ... } But do: int func() { int ret; ret = func(); if (ret < 0) return ret; ... } This keeps the error handling next to the actual call following the usual error handling pattern (natural logic grouping). The added clarity is well worth the one extra line required. > > > +static int update_screenpad_bl_status(struct backlight_device *bd) > > > +{ > > > + struct asus_wmi *asus = bl_get_data(bd); > > > + int power, err = 0; > > > + u32 ctrl_param; > > > + > > > + power = read_screenpad_backlight_power(asus); > > > + if (power == -ENODEV) > > > + return err; > > > > Just return 0.
